Output 42f189196860ee93ee65acf25ad8d3cbe54336f49e040d31d79a607cda074304:0

value
1025230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1184f8c966ba56c0eebcea394e38bc8536475b3 OP_EQUAL
address
3NDD5qz28uUhTQrVVsfuh1Yhghb6H2QPba
transaction
42f189196860ee93ee65acf25ad8d3cbe54336f49e040d31d79a607cda074304
spent
true